Product Details

Product Description

The Allen-Bradley 1738-ACNR ArmorPoint adapter module provides ControlNet communication capability for distributed I/O systems. Designed for rugged environments, it supports high-speed data transfer, robust power handling, and IP-rated protection for field installations. With integrated overvoltage protection and wide operating temperature tolerance, it ensures reliable performance in demanding industrial applications.

Technical Specifications

  • Manufacturer Allen-Bradley

  • Product Line ArmorPoint Modules

  • Product Type ControlNet Network Adapter

  • Part Number 1738-ACNR

  • Weight 0.81 lbs (0.37 kg)

  • Communication Rate 5 Mbps (ControlNet)

  • Input Voltage Rating 24 VDC nominal; operating range 10–28.8 VDC

  • Inrush Current 6 A maximum for 10 ms

  • Field Side Power Requirements 24 VDC at 425 mA (maximum)

  • Maximum Power Consumption 10.2 W at 28.8 VDC

  • Maximum Power Dissipation 5.0 W at 28.8 VDC

  • Thermal Dissipation 16.9 BTU/hr at 28.8 VDC

  • Input Protection Reverse polarity protected

  • Isolation Voltage 50 V continuous

  • Electromagnetic Emissions Group 1, Class A

  • Enclosure Rating IP65, IP66, IP67 (when properly marked)

  • Operating Temperature Range -4 to 140 °F (-20 to 60 °C)

  • Storage Temperature Range -40 to 185 °F (-40 to 85 °C)

FAQ

Q: What communication speed does the 1738-ACNR support?  A: It supports ControlNet communication at 5 Mbps.

Q: Is the module suitable for outdoor or harsh environments?  A: Yes, it meets IP65/66/67 ratings when properly marked.

Q: What type of input protection is included?  A: Reverse polarity protection is integrated.

Comparison with Similar Models

  • 1738-ADN: DeviceNet adapter for ArmorPoint modules.

  • 1738-AENTR: Ethernet/IP adapter with dual ports.

  • 1738-ACNR: ControlNet adapter optimized for high-speed communication.
